网络环境监控在虚拟化环境中的挑战有哪些?

在当今信息化时代,虚拟化技术已成为企业数据中心建设的重要方向。然而,随着虚拟化技术的广泛应用,网络环境监控在虚拟化环境中面临着诸多挑战。本文将深入探讨网络环境监控在虚拟化环境中的挑战,以期为相关从业者提供参考。

一、虚拟化环境的特点

  1. 资源池化:虚拟化技术将物理资源(如CPU、内存、存储等)抽象成虚拟资源,形成资源池,实现资源的动态分配和调度。

  2. 动态性:虚拟化环境中的虚拟机(VM)数量、配置、网络连接等均可能发生动态变化。

  3. 隔离性:虚拟化技术实现了物理资源与虚拟资源的隔离,提高了系统的安全性和稳定性。

  4. 复杂性:虚拟化环境涉及多个层次,包括硬件、操作系统、虚拟化平台、网络等,增加了监控的复杂性。

二、网络环境监控在虚拟化环境中的挑战

  1. 监控粒度问题

在虚拟化环境中,网络环境监控的粒度需要更加精细。例如,需要监控每个虚拟机的网络流量、网络延迟、丢包率等。然而,由于虚拟化环境的动态性和复杂性,实现精细的监控粒度存在以下挑战:

  • 监控对象数量庞大:虚拟化环境中虚拟机数量众多,导致监控对象数量庞大,增加了监控难度。
  • 监控指标复杂:虚拟化环境中的网络监控指标复杂,包括网络流量、网络延迟、丢包率、链路状态等,需要综合考虑多个指标进行监控。

  1. 监控数据同步问题

虚拟化环境中的监控数据需要实时同步,以便及时发现网络故障。然而,以下因素可能导致监控数据同步问题:

  • 网络延迟:虚拟化环境中的网络延迟可能导致监控数据传输不及时。
  • 数据格式不统一:不同监控工具和平台的数据格式可能不一致,导致数据同步困难。

  1. 监控策略适应性

虚拟化环境中的网络监控策略需要根据业务需求进行调整。然而,以下因素可能导致监控策略适应性不足:

  • 业务动态变化:虚拟化环境中的业务动态变化,需要监控策略及时调整。
  • 监控工具限制:部分监控工具可能无法满足虚拟化环境中的监控需求,导致监控策略适应性不足。

  1. 监控成本问题

虚拟化环境中的网络监控需要投入大量的人力、物力和财力。以下因素可能导致监控成本过高:

  • 监控工具购买和维护成本:购买和运维专业的监控工具需要投入大量资金。
  • 人力成本:网络环境监控需要专业的技术人员进行操作和维护。

三、案例分析

某企业采用虚拟化技术构建数据中心,但由于网络环境监控不到位,导致业务系统频繁出现网络故障。经过分析,发现以下问题:

  1. 监控粒度不够精细,无法及时发现网络故障。
  2. 监控数据同步不及时,导致故障处理延迟。
  3. 监控策略适应性不足,无法满足业务需求。

针对以上问题,企业采取了以下措施:

  1. 引入专业的网络监控工具,提高监控粒度。
  2. 优化监控数据同步机制,确保数据实时性。
  3. 根据业务需求调整监控策略,提高监控适应性。

通过以上措施,企业有效解决了网络环境监控问题,确保了业务系统的稳定运行。

四、总结

网络环境监控在虚拟化环境中面临着诸多挑战。为了应对这些挑战,企业需要采取有效的措施,如引入专业的监控工具、优化监控策略、加强人员培训等。只有这样,才能确保虚拟化环境中的网络稳定可靠,为业务发展提供有力保障。

猜你喜欢:网络流量采集